Advanced Cisco Identity Services Engine (ADV-ISE) – Profiling, Posturing, and Policy Creation with In-Depth Troubleshooting
This 5-day advanced training course dives deep into Cisco Identity Services Engine (ISE) with a focus on
profiling, posturing, and policy creation, along with in-depth troubleshooting techniques. Participants will
learn how to leverage Cisco ISE to enhance network security, endpoint compliance, and policy enforcement
through a structured approach. The course includes extensive hands-on labs, real-world case studies, and
advanced troubleshooting methods to ensure participants gain the expertise needed to design, deploy, and
maintain a secure Cisco ISE environment.

To fully benefit from this course, you should have the following knowledge:
- Familiarity with the Cisco IOS® Software Command-Line Interface (CLI) for wired and wireless devices
- Familiarity with Cisco AnyConnect® Secure Mobility Client
- Familiarity with Microsoft Windows operating systems
- Familiarity with 802.1X
Recommended Cisco offerings that may help you meet these prerequisites:
- Cisco CCNP Security Certification training
- Implementing and Configuring Cisco Identity Services Engine (SISE) V4.0

Lesson 3: AI/ML Analytics in Cisco ISE
- Behavior-Based Anomaly Detection – Identifies suspicious network activity based on deviations from normal user and device behavior.
- Automated Threat Response – Enhances security by dynamically adjusting access policies based on AI-driven risk assessments.
- Enhanced Endpoint Profiling – Improves device classification accuracy using ML-based pattern recognition.
- Predictive Security Insights – Uses historical and real-time data to anticipate potential security threats before they materialize.
Lesson 4: Multi-Factor Classification in Cisco ISE
- Context-Aware Authentication – Considers multiple attributes, such as device posture, location, and user role, before granting access.
- Risk-Based Access Control – Assigns risk scores to endpoints based on behavioral analytics, compliance status, and security posture.
- Dynamic Policy Adjustments – Adapts authentication and authorization policies in real-time based on the risk assessment of the requesting entity.
- Integration with AI/ML Analytics – Uses AI-driven insights to refine classification accuracy and enhance security decision-making.
